Buddleja davidii - 'Pink Delight' (Butterfly Bush)
Buddleja davidii description: This fast growing deciduous shrub is prized for its pink flowers - producing plumes that attract butterflies throughout late summer. Arching branches carry attractive silver green foliage. Buddleia requires space, place at back of bed. 5m tall x 4m.
Buddleja davidii cultivation notes: Buddleia will flourish in all manner of soil, as long as it is well drained, especially chalky soils. Plant in full sun for the best show of flowers. Prune back to trunk if overgrown - this can be done annually, encouraging improved flowering and shape.

Plant Strengths: Attracts wildlife to feed or nest; All round tough plant suitable for problem areas; Ideal for fast growing screening; Suitable for exposed coastal planting; Tolerates full sun and sandy, drought-prone soils; Tolerates cold exposed locations.
Plant Weaknesses: Invasive top growth.
